Introduction to Ferrous Fumarate

Ferrous fumarate is an iron supplement commonly used to treat or prevent iron deficiency anemia. It is a type of ferrous iron, which is more easily absorbed by the body compared to ferric iron. The “BP” in ferrous fumarate BP 200mg indicates that this product conforms to the standards set by the British Pharmacopoeia, ensuring its quality and efficacy.

What is Ferrous Fumarate BP 200mg?

Ferrous fumarate BP 200mg is a specific formulation that provides a concentrated dose of iron. Each tablet or capsule contains 200mg of ferrous fumarate, delivering approximately 66mg of elemental iron. This makes it an effective option for individuals needing to boost their iron levels, especially those who are pregnant, menstruating, or experiencing chronic blood loss.

Who Should Use Ferrous Fumarate BP 200mg?

Ferrous fumarate BP 200mg is suitable for:

– Pregnant Women: Increased iron requirements during pregnancy make this supplement a valuable addition to prenatal care.

– Individuals with Anemia: Those diagnosed with iron deficiency anemia can benefit from this supplement as part of their treatment plan.

– Vegetarians and Vegans: As plant-based diets may lack sufficient iron, ferrous fumarate can help bridge the nutritional gap.

– People with Chronic Conditions: Individuals experiencing chronic blood loss or conditions that inhibit iron absorption may find this supplement beneficial.

Potential Side Effects

While ferrous fumarate is generally well tolerated, some individuals may experience side effects, including:

– Nausea
– Constipation
– Diarrhea
– Dark stools (which is a harmless effect of iron supplementation)

If you experience severe side effects or allergic reactions, it is essential to seek medical attention immediately.
